The CACTVS molecule editor is a graphical input tool for molecular structures and is free of charge for non-profit use. It can be used as a stand-alone or as a dependent remote program of the CACTVS computation workbench. The software is available for aU platforms (excluding Macintosh systems). [Pg.139]

The human factors audit was part of a hazard analysis which was used to recommend the degree of automation required in blowdown situations. The results of the human factors audit were mainly in terms of major errors which could affect blowdown success likelihood, and causal factors such as procedures, training, control room design, team communications, and aspects of hardware equipment. The major emphasis of the study was on improving the human interaction with the blowdown system, whether manual or automatic. Two specific platform scenarios were investigated. One was a significant gas release in the molecular sieve module (MSM) on a relatively new platform, and the other a release in the separator module (SM) on an older generation platform. [Pg.337]

About three-quarters of the 48 companies were using a VAX 11/780, 785, or 730 as their primary computing platform. The IBM 3033, 3083, 4341, etc. were being used for molecular modeling at about a third of the companies. (The percentages add up to more than 100% because larger companies had several types of machines.) The most commonly used graphics terminal was... [Pg.21]
